About Benjamin Bomfleur

Benjamin Bomfleur is a scholar working on Ecology, Evolution, Behavior and Systematics, Paleontology, Molecular Biology, Atmospheric Science and Plant Science, having authored 86 papers that have together received 1.7k indexed citations. Recurring topics across this work include Plant Diversity and Evolution (61 papers), Paleontology and Stratigraphy of Fossils (33 papers), Fern and Epiphyte Biology (33 papers), Plant and Fungal Species Descriptions (24 papers), Geology and Paleoclimatology Research (16 papers), Plant and animal studies (12 papers), Botany and Plant Ecology Studies (6 papers) and Geological and Geochemical Analysis (6 papers). The work is most often cited by research in Paleontology (657 citations), Ecology, Evolution, Behavior and Systematics (1.2k citations), Atmospheric Science (303 citations), Earth-Surface Processes (95 citations) and Geophysics (147 citations). Benjamin Bomfleur has collaborated with scholars based in Germany, Sweden and United States. Frequent co-authors include Hans Kerp, Stephen McLoughlin, Edith L. Taylor, Thomas N. Taylor, Ignacio H. Escapa, Vivi Vajda, Guido W. Grimm, Anne‐Laure Decombeix, Rudolph Serbet and Abdalla Abu Hamad. Their work appears in journals such as Review of Palaeobotany and Palynology, International Journal of Plant Sciences, Antarctic Science, Paläontologische Zeitschrift and Journal of Systematic Palaeontology.
